    摘要:

    研究了壁材类型和用量及相对湿度对微囊化的食品保鲜剂亚硫酸盐模拟释放的影响,并用Avrami's公式分析了不同相对湿度下的释放特性。结果表明:相对湿度为85%,壁芯比为1.0,壁材为乙基纤维素的微胶囊6d时SO2保留率为16.2%,其他壁材24d时SO2保留率为8.0%~13.8%;壁材用量对释放影响不显著;同种壁材,相对湿度85%时释放速率是相对湿度75%时的1.3倍,是相对湿度43%时的5.5~7.0倍。该保鲜剂用于玫瑰香葡萄保鲜时,与普通片剂及粉剂相比,药害率和腐烂率均降低60%左右,果实中SO2残留量降低了

    Abstract:

    40%~50%。 The release of microencapsulated sulphite was evaluated at different types and quantities of wall materials and relative humidity. The release under different relative humidity was analyzed by Avrami’s equation. The result showed that under RH 85% SO2 retention of microencapsultion used EC as wall material was 16.2% after 6d, and used other wall materials was 8.0%~13.8% after 24d;the effect was not obvious with different wall material quantity on release; the release rate of core material under RH 85% was 1.3 times of which under RH 75% and was 5.5~7.0 times of which under RH 43% when microencapsulation used the same wall material; the injury rate and the row rate were lower about 60% respectively and SO2 residue in grape lowered 40%~50% when microencapsulated sulphite preservative on storability for Muscate Hamburg than ordinary sulphite powder or sulphite table. 
